Convert Video to 600+ Formats
Easily convert any video or audio file to all popular formats, like MP4, MKV, MOV, MP3, AAC, FLAC, and more for universal playback and compatibility.
60× Faster Speed
Batch convert multiple files to different formats at 60× faster speed based on full-flow GPU acceleration.
High-Quality Conversion
Keep the original video resolution, upscale low-quality video to 1080p full HD, and boost video details with high definition.
Convert Video to 100+ Presets
Change video formats for iPhone, Android, iPad, Samsung, PlayStation, Xbox, Roku, Chromecast, and more pre-made device presets.
When you want to remove video noise, sharpen details, improve clarity, stabilize shaky video, or apply 3D filters, you can simply take advantage of the AI technologies of 4Easysoft Total Video Converter.
If you need to create a video for VR headset or 3D TV set, turn 2D into 3D with AI technology is always the initial choice. It provides more than 10 anaglyph 3D modes, 4 split screen methods, multiple file formats and video quality. Moreover, you can also custom the depth and switch left/right for the 3D videos.
Speed Controller
Create dramatic slow-motion videos or fast-motion videos by speeding up from 0.25x to 8x.
Volume Booster
Raise volume level and make your sound 10x louder. You can increase volume up without distortion.
Video Compressor
Reduce video file size to a desired number or quality level. You can compress videos by up to 90%.
GIF Maker
Convert a video to an animated GIF in seconds. You can turn video clips into animated GIFs, memes, etc.
Watermark Remover
Effortlessly erase unwanted watermarks, logos, or text overlays from your videos without a trace.
Audio Sync
Fix audio out of sync in clicks. You can synchronize audio and video seamlessly. No more audio delay.
EdsGetCameraList : Scans USB or Wi-Fi channels for connected EOS cameras.
Read and modify camera settings like ISO, aperture, shutter speed, exposure compensation, and metering modes.
This comprehensive guide covers how to download the EDSDK, its core capabilities, and how to get started with integration. What is the Canon EDSDK?
Unlike standard user software like the EOS Utility, the EDSDK is not available for immediate public download. It requires a registration and approval process through the . Step-by-Step Download Process canon edsdk download
While the SDK is free, approval for purely personal or hobbyist projects is not guaranteed and may be denied.
Once logged in, search for “EDSDK” or navigate to the section. You will find the “EDSDK License Agreement.” This is a standard legal document that prohibits you from reverse-engineering the SDK or using it for illegal surveillance.
Read and modify camera settings, copyright information, and EXIF metadata. Who Can Download the Canon EDSDK? EdsGetCameraList : Scans USB or Wi-Fi channels for
By following this guide and utilizing the sample code provided within the official package, you can reliably build powerful desktop applications that harness the full imaging potential of Canon EOS cameras. To help tailor further assistance, let me know:
: Safely closes the communication channel to prevent the camera firmware from locking up.
: Opens a dedicated communication channel to a specific camera instance. What is the Canon EDSDK
Canon does not host the EDSDK on a public GitHub repository. Instead, it is tucked away inside their developer support site. —these files are often outdated or tampered with.
.lib files required during the compilation and linking stage of development.
Go to the official Canon Developer Community website for your region: Americas: Canon Developer Community (USA)
Every robust EDSDK application follows a predictable lifecycle: Initialize, Connect, Command, and Terminate. Below is a conceptual representation of the initialization process in C++:
Unlike standard software, the EDSDK is a , not an end-user app. Here is the 10-second setup:
4Easysoft Total Video Converter
Convert, edit, and optimize your 4K/5K/8K videos at lightning-fast speed.